Buffalo Bills Honor Charlie Kirk Ahead of Dolphins Matchup

On Thursday night, the Buffalo Bills paid tribute to the late Charlie Kirk before their game against the Miami Dolphins. A heartfelt video honoring Kirk was displayed on the jumbotron at Highmark Stadium, marking a significant moment for fans and players alike.

This tribute made the Bills the tenth NFL team to recognize Kirk, following organizations like the Green Bay Packers, New York Jets, and Dallas Cowboys. These teams honored Kirk during the second week of the NFL season.

Tributes Across the League

The NFL initially mandated a moment of silence for the Green Bay Packers’ game against the Washington Commanders last Thursday. However, the league later announced that individual teams would decide how to commemorate Kirk on subsequent game days. Notably, teams such as the Baltimore Ravens, Cincinnati Bengals, and Minnesota Vikings chose not to honor him before their matchups.

Kirk’s assassination on September 10 at an event in Utah shocked many across the nation. The killing drew widespread media attention and emotional reactions from fans and supporters.

Responses and Reactions

In the wake of Kirk’s death, at least one NFL team took swift action against an employee who made inappropriate comments following the incident. The Carolina Panthers terminated employee Charlie Rock after a series of social media posts appeared to question the public outcry regarding Kirk’s tragic fate.

The team released an official statement saying, “The views expressed by our employees are their own and do not represent those of the Carolina Panthers. We do not condone violence of any kind. We are taking this matter very seriously and have accordingly addressed it with the individual.” This response illustrates the seriousness with which organizations are handling the aftermath of Kirk’s death.

The Legacy of Charlie Kirk

In recognition of Kirk’s impact, the U.S. Senate passed a resolution designating October 14, 2025, as the National Day of Remembrance for Charlie Kirk. This honor stems from the contributions he made as a conservative commentator and leader. Senator Rick Scott of Florida, who introduced the resolution, highlighted Kirk’s stature as a magnetic leader and a devoted family man.

In his remarks, Senator Scott stated, “Charlie loved our nation and its founding principles. He believed deeply in his faith, in his family, and in the beauty of ideas and discussion.” These statements underscore the significant influence Kirk had on many within the conservative movement.
